Question on: JAMB Physics - 2011

A man standing on a lift that is descending does not feel any weight because
A
the inside of the lift is air tight
B
the lift is in vacuum
C
there is no reaction from the floor of the lift
D
there is no gravitational pull on the man in the lift
Ask EduPadi AI for a detailed answer
Correct Option: C
The resultant force acting on the man is given by w = mg - R
Mg - mg = 0
The man feels weightless because the reaction, R is equal to the weight mg
